Ethan Pringle made the first repeat of Jumbo Love (5.15b) at Clark Mountain, California. The 250-foot limestone masterpiece was bolted by visionary Randy Leavitt and first climbed by Chris Sharma in 2008. “It’s just a hard, long, badass line!
